Explore Brant Fell Summit
Hike to Brant Fell summit for panoramic views of Lake Windermere and the surrounding fells, accessible via trails from the lakeshore.
Visit World of Beatrix Potter
Discover Peter Rabbit and friends in indoor recreations of classic tales at The World of Beatrix Potter Attraction in Bowness village.
Cruise Lake Windermere Islands
Take a boat tour from Bowness Pier to explore the islands of Lake Windermere, with trips available to Lakeside and Waterhead.
Tour Lakeland Motor Museum
Examine over 30,000 exhibits tracing road transport history, including cycles, motorbikes, and automobilia in a converted mill setting.
